  • Optimal Launch Opportunity Searching for Small Celestial Body

    Abstract
    A novel method was investigated for searching optimal launch opportunity based on analytical gradients of the total velocity increment for the exploration with respect to launch time and arrive time. This method overcame the drawbacks of the conventional pork-chop plots method which was widely used in launch opportunity searching problems of small celestial body. By utilizing the new method, the computation time was greatly cut short and the searching precision of the launch window could be increased easily with very low cost. At end of this paper, taking the Ceres asteroid as an example, the effectivity of the method was proved by searching the launch opportunity to Ceres asteroid during a specified time range. The numerical results showed that it is a time economization way to searching launch opportunity for small bodys. The method was also fit for exploration missions with one or more planet swingbys.
